Nestled along the picturesque Huangpu River in Shanghai, the Shanghai International Convention Center (SICC) stands as a beacon of modern architecture and international collaboration. This iconic venue has been a prominent feature of the city's skyline since its grand opening in 1999. Serving as a hub for global events, the SICC has played a pivotal role in fostering connections between nations, businesses, and individuals.
The design of the convention center reflects a harmonious blend of traditional Chinese aesthetics and contemporary architectural innovation. Its sleek, glass facade glimmers under the sunlight, creating an inviting atmosphere that welcomes visitors from around the world. The center spans an expansive area, providing ample space for a wide range of activities, including conferences, exhibitions, banquets, and cultural performances.
One of the most striking features of the SICC is its Grand Hall, which can accommodate up to 5,000 guests. This versatile space is equipped with state-of-the-art audiovisual technology, making it ideal for high-profile gatherings such as business summits, product launches, and diplomatic meetings. Adjacent to the Grand Hall are numerous smaller meeting rooms, each designed to cater to specific needs, whether for intimate discussions or medium-sized seminars.

Over the years, the SICC has hosted countless prestigious events, from the landmark APEC Leaders' Meeting in 2001 to various trade fairs and industry expos. These events have not only showcased Shanghai's capabilities as a global economic powerhouse but have also strengthened its reputation as a welcoming and dynamic host city.
